Family Trivia
How much do you think you know about your family? This is a great way to learn more about your relatives and have fun at the same time. Seeing who knows (or in some cases, remembers!) the answers to questions about others in your family can prove entertaining. Different rounds of the quiz can be about different topics the same way a normal pub quiz would be, but the answer to each question will be something to do with your family. Even if there aren’t prizes for the winner or winners, they will have continuous bragging rights.
Awards Ceremony
Hosting your own awards ceremony will enable you to make everyone in the family feel valued and seen. You can create your own superlatives and categories so that everyone has the chance and ability to win an award. Kids and adults alike will appreciate receiving comments on their habits and behaviors which have stood out to their relatives, particularly those that have stuck with people when they haven’t been able to meet up regularly. Whether you make your own certificates or buy some trophies for the occasion, it is a great activity for a family reunion.

Themed Night
How about organizing your reunion around a certain theme? There are so many different possibilities with this idea; you could have everyone dress up, have theme-specific food and activities. Having a themed night is an excellent way to encourage everyone to get involved and potentially try something different. If you were to choose a broader theme like filming, live streaming, or even books and have everyone dress as their favorite character, it would also allow you to learn more about their interests as well. As for food and drink, if you were to have a themed night around different countries or cultures, or even were just more creative with your normal selection of party food it could be used as a method to encourage the fussier eaters to try something different and expand their tastes.
